随着互联网的快速发展,网络流量已经成为企业、组织和政府等各个领域不可或缺的一部分。为了确保网络稳定运行,提高网络效率,网络流量采集技术应运而生。本文将详细介绍网络流量采集技术,并探讨如何掌握流量监控与数据分析技巧。
一、网络流量采集技术概述
网络流量采集技术是指通过各种手段对网络中的数据传输进行实时监控和记录,以便对网络性能进行分析、评估和优化。其主要包括以下几个方面:
采集方式:包括被动采集和主动采集。被动采集通过部署流量采集设备(如网络探针、镜像卡等)来实现,主动采集则是通过发送特定数据包来获取网络流量信息。
采集内容:主要包括IP地址、端口号、协议类型、数据包大小、流量速率等。
采集设备:包括网络探针、镜像卡、交换机端口镜像等。
采集软件:包括开源软件(如Wireshark、Nmap等)和商业软件(如Fprobe、Sniffer等)。
二、流量监控与数据分析技巧
- 确定监控目标
在进行流量监控前,首先要明确监控目标。例如,监控整个网络的流量、特定应用或服务的流量、关键节点的流量等。明确监控目标有助于提高监控的针对性和效率。
- 选择合适的采集方式
根据监控目标和网络环境,选择合适的采集方式。对于大规模网络,推荐采用被动采集方式,因为它对网络性能的影响较小。对于小规模网络或特定应用,可采用主动采集方式。
- 分析流量特征
通过分析流量特征,可以发现网络中的异常现象,如大量垃圾流量、恶意攻击等。以下是一些常用的流量分析技巧:
(1)统计流量分布:分析不同时间段、不同IP地址、不同端口的流量分布情况,找出异常流量。
(2)识别流量模式:分析正常流量和异常流量的模式,如正常流量通常集中在特定时间段、特定IP地址等。
(3)检测流量异常:通过设置阈值,检测流量异常,如流量峰值、流量突变等。
- 提高监控效率
(1)优化采集设备:选择性能优良的采集设备,提高采集效率。
(2)合理配置采集软件:根据监控目标,合理配置采集软件,如调整采集频率、数据包大小等。
(3)采用分布式采集:对于大规模网络,可采用分布式采集方式,提高监控效率。
- 结合其他技术
(1)入侵检测系统(IDS):结合IDS技术,实时监测网络中的恶意攻击行为。
(2)安全信息与事件管理系统(SIEM):结合SIEM技术,对监控数据进行综合分析,提高网络安全防护能力。
三、总结
网络流量采集技术在网络安全、网络优化等方面具有重要意义。掌握流量监控与数据分析技巧,有助于我们更好地了解网络状况,提高网络性能。在实际应用中,应根据具体情况选择合适的采集方式、分析方法和工具,以确保网络的安全稳定运行。
猜你喜欢:云原生可观测性